我想要实现的是连接多个视频文件,其中一些视频文件有音频流,而一些文件没有,下面是我正在使用的脚本。
ffmpeg -i video1.mp4 -i video2.mp4 -i video3.mp4 -i video4.mp4 -filter_complex concat=n=4:v=1:a=1 output.mp4 -y
当所有视频文件都有音频流时,上述脚本有效。 但是当任何视频没有音频流时会抛出错误。
<块引用>在过滤器上找不到未标记的输入板 7 的匹配流 Parsed_concat_0
我可以在单个命令中实现吗?怎么样?